Description
The Ordinance of the Minister of Interior and Administration of 19 February 2016 on the Amount of Assistance for Foreigners Seeking International Protection (Journal of Laws 2016, pos. 311) specifies the financial aid and forms of support provided to foreigners seeking international protection in the country. It establishes the levels of assistance granted to individuals or families based on their specific needs, including accommodation, food, clothing, and essential services. The ordinance outlines the criteria for determining the amount of financial assistance, taking into account factors such as the number of family members, age, and particular vulnerabilities of applicants. Additionally, the ordinance regulates the procedures for disbursing these funds and defines the obligations of both recipients and authorities in managing and overseeing the distribution of assistance.
